The need to manage risks in aquatic environments is becoming increasingly demanding for land and facility owners. Local government has some responsibility in ensuring safe aquatic venues, particularly where facilities are provided for the purpose of recreation.

Ensuring these venues comply with an increasingly complex regulatory framework and best practice may require specialist knowledge that is not available internally or is provided by an independent external governing body.

To assist organisations in achieving this, Royal Life Saving has introduced a range of Aquatic Risk Management Services, including Aquatic Facility Safety Assessments, Aquatic Facility Desktop Audits, Inland Water Safety Assessments and Water Safety Signage.
